[0001] The invention relates to the technical field of electric power information, in particular to a grid topology analysis engine system and method based on a graph database. Background technique
[0002] Due to its inherent network characteristics, the power grid system can be quickly expressed as a graph, and the graph database technology can help simplify the topological connection relationship of the complex power grid system. Many research results in graph theory can also be used to analyze the grid system structure and seek grid system optimization The important theoretical basis and research methods of the algorithm.
[0003] With the development of power grid equipment management modes and business applications, higher requirements are put forward for the management and application of power grid graphics and topology. Embodiment 2
[0040] An embodiment of the present invention provides a graph database-based grid topology analysis method, such as Figure 4 As shown, the grid topology analysis method includes:
[0041] Step S1: Collect information on grid data sources.
[0042] Step S2: Transform the power grid data source information into standard data information according to the requirements of the modeling data format.
[0043] Step S3: Establish a grid diagram database model according to the standard data information.
[0044] Step S4: Obtain the business requirements input by the user, extract the analysis algorithm selected by the user from the business requirements, perform topology analysis on the standard data information in the grid diagram database model according to the analysis algorithm, and generate analysis service results.
